OCI's main project is an orphanage located in Mazabuka, Zambia called Docsek Home. Visit the Docsek Home website for more information. In addition to helping these organizations, OCI endeavors to help the community of Mazabuka through various gifts of blankets, school supplies, medical supplies, and gifts to hospital patients each time we visit there.

Security fence around Docsek Home Theft, vandalism and crimes against child-
ren are problems in Mazabuka.  A security fence is an absolute necessity, so OCI
raised the funds to have this fence built.  Thanks to donations, the children are much safer than before.
Chicken Farm

  

To help Docsek become self-sustainable,
we raised funds to purchase a small farm
where broiler hens are raised.  These
chickens provide food for the home, and
also income.
Children receiving school supplies

Many children simply cannot afford to

attend school.  Thanks to OCI, donations

of school supplies were made to help the children.  Besides school supplies, the

children need to purchase uniforms, black

shoes and white stockings to be able to

attend school.  They are also assessed

fees.  The more funds we can raise to help children attend school, the brighter their

futures become.

Mother/infant after receiving toiletry bag Another project that OCI undertakes is distributing toiletry bags to local hospital patients.  These bags contain
a toothbrush, toothpaste, comb, soap, washcloth, deodorant, shampoo, etc.  This mother shown holding her infant in the
hospital just received her toiletry bag. You
can see the the conditions at the hospital
are quite dim.
One of Docsek's children in school One of Docsek's children in her classroom.  Many children do not have enough food to
be able to eat every day.  Schools do not provide any type of food at all.  OCI
donates money to the local schools to help them purchase ingredients to make
porridge.  This helps to ensure that children have at least one meal a day. 
Mazabuka family with donated blankets When we travel to Zambia, we always bring money to purchase blankets to distribute
to needy families.  Your gift of only $5.00
can keep someone warm during the cold months in Zambia.
OCI board members donating medical supplies

OCI board members are shown here

donating medical supplies to a nurse

at a Mazabuka medical clinic.  Medical

supplies are in short supply and our

donations help to ensure that proper

medical care can be given.
